Top 10 Smart Recipe Providers
From Cookpad and SideChef to HelloFresh, Tasty, Samsung Food, MyFitnessPal, ReciMe and more, these platforms are redefining smart home cooking recipes

As smart recipe platforms continue to reshape home cooking, apps like Samsung Food, Tasty, MyFitnessPal and others are leading the way.

What began as simple digital recipe collections has evolved into intelligent, AI-powered ecosystems that personalise meal planning, streamline grocery shopping and guide users step by step through the cooking process.

From ingredient-based recommendations and automated meal plans to nutrition tracking, voice control and integrated shopping lists, these platforms combine technology, data and convenience to meet modern lifestyle demands.

They set new standards in accessibility, efficiency and personalisation, empowering users to cook with confidence while reducing food waste and improving everyday meal experiences worldwide.

Food and Drink Digital ranks the Top 10 smart recipe providers, based on users, creating the future of smart recipes. 

10. SuperCook

Users: ​​​​​​​three million (2016)

Founded in: 2009

CEO: Assaf Rozenblatt

SuperCook allows customers to make 1000's of recipes from their provided ingredients. Credit: Google Play

SuperCook is a top smart recipe provider because it focuses entirely on what users already have at home.

By matching recipes to available ingredients, it eliminates unnecessary shopping and reduces food waste.

Its AI-powered system analyses millions of recipes to deliver instant, personalised meal ideas.

Features like voice input and a dynamic pantry make it easy to use, while automatic updates ensure suggestions stay relevant, turning everyday cooking into a more efficient and creative experience.

9. Mealime

Users: 4.5 million 

Founded in: 2013

Founders:  Jeffrey Bunn, Mitch Crowe and Maria Golikova

Meal planning made easy with Mealime

Mealime is a key smart recipe provider because it streamlines the entire cooking workflow, from planning meals to shopping and cooking, into one personalised, easy-to-use system.

Users can build customised weekly meal plans based on dietary preferences, allergies and dislikes, with support for multiple diet types and advanced filtering options.

Its smart grocery list automatically organises all required ingredients, reducing food waste and simplifying shopping.

Guided step-by-step recipes, hands-free cooking mode and quick 30-minute meal options help users cook confidently and efficiently.

8. Kitchen Stories

Users: six million

Founded in: 2013

CEO: Alexander Bauer

Kitchen Stories is a video-based, cross-media cooking platform, available as an app, website, on smart TVs or via Amazon Echo Show. Credit: Kitchen Stories

Kitchen Stories is a popular smart recipe provider because it combines high-quality guided recipes with an intuitive, user-friendly cooking experience.

With thousands of recipes supported by step-by-step photos and videos, it helps users cook confidently regardless of skill level. Features like cooking mode, timers and measurement adjustments make the process smooth and precise.

The app also enables users to save recipes into personalised cookbooks, generate shopping lists instantly and discover new dishes through curated and community content.

7. Samsung Food (previously Whisk)

Users: six million

Founded in: 2012

Founder: Nick Holzherr

Introducing Samsung Food

Samsung Food is a well trusted smart recipe provider because it combines AI-driven personalisation with a fully integrated cooking and nutrition ecosystem.

It allows users to save recipes, build meal plans and generate smart shopping lists while tailoring recommendations to their dietary goals and ingredient inventory.

Advanced features can identify ingredients from photos and automatically update a user’s food list, while “Tailored for You” meal plans provide recipe suggestions.

By connecting recipes, grocery planning and health tracking across devices, Samsung Food delivers a highly personalised, efficient and intelligent cooking experience.

6. HelloFresh

Users: 7.1 million (2023)

Founded in: 2011

CEO: Dominik Richter

HelloFresh is a flexible food subscription box, meaning you can modify, pause or cancel five days before your next delivery. Credit: HelloFresh

HelloFresh is a top smart recipe provider because it simplifies cooking by combining meal planning, ingredient delivery and guided recipes into one seamless system.

Users choose from curated weekly menus, receive pre-measured ingredients at their door and follow step-by-step recipes that reduce guesswork and waste.

By delivering exactly what’s needed for each recipe and focusing on fresh, seasonal ingredients, HelloFresh helps users cook efficiently, save time, reduce food waste and enjoy consistent, home-cooked meals with minimal effort.

5. Recime

Users: 10 million

Founded in: 2021

CEO: Christine Nguyen

Meet the new ReciMe. Now you're cooking.

ReciMe is a well used smart recipe provider because it centralises and simplifies the entire cooking workflow in one platform, allowing users to save recipes from social media, screenshots and multiple apps in an easy-to-use library.

Its smart features, like automatic grocery list generation, meal planning and nutrition calculations, help users plan, shop and cook more efficiently.

By organising recipes into cookbooks and enabling cloud syncing across devices, ReciMe ensures accessibility and convenience. 

4. SideChef

Users: 13.5 million (2022)

Founded in: 2013

CEO: Kevin Yu

SideChef will automatically identify and match ingredients, measurements, quantities and products for shopping ease. Credit: SideChef

SideChef is a key smart recipe provider because it delivers a fully connected, end-to-end cooking experience.

With more than 16,000 step-by-step Smart Recipes, it offers personalised discovery based on diet, ingredients and time, making meal planning effortless.

Combined with voice control, built-in timers and one-tap grocery shopping through services like AmazonFresh, SideChef streamlines every stage of cooking.

This seamless blend of guidance, automation and shopping makes it highly efficient and user-friendly.

3. Cookpad

Users: 100 million (monthly)

Founded in: 1997

CEO: Akimitsu Sano

What is the Cookpad Global Community

Cookpad is a popular smart recipe provider because it blends technology with human creativity to enhance everyday cooking.

Its mission to “Make Everyday Cooking Fun” is supported by tools that guide rather than replace the cook, helping users build skills and confidence.

Features like its AI Assistant simplify recipe creation by organising ingredients and steps through an interactive, conversational process.

Unlike fully automated systems, Cookpad focuses on empowering users while fostering community through shared recipes.

By combining smart technology, skill development and social connection, Cookpad creates a more engaging, sustainable and meaningful cooking experience for everyone.

2. MyFitnessPal

Users: 200 million (2024)

Founded in: 2005

CEO: Mike Fisher

Real Nutrition. Real Results

MyFitnessPal is Food & Drink Digital's second highest ranked smart recipe provider because it goes beyond simple cooking guidance to deliver data-driven, personalised nutrition insights.

Its Recipe Tool allows users to import recipes from anywhere on the web and instantly generate complete nutritional information, eliminating the need to manually log each ingredient.

This makes tracking meals significantly faster and more accurate, helping users stay consistent, one of the key factors in successful weight loss.

What sets MyFitnessPal apart is how seamlessly recipes integrate into a broader health ecosystem. Users can save meals, log them directly into their food diary and monitor calories, macros and progress over time.

With access to a massive food database and personalised calorie targets, the app turns every recipe into a measurable step toward fitness goals.

Combined with habit-building tools, progress tracking and a large supportive community, MyFitnessPal transforms recipe use into a smart, goal-oriented system for healthier living.

1. Tasty

Users: 500 million (monthly)

Founded in: 2015

CEO: Jonah Peretti

BuzzFeed’s Tasty app stands out as the top smart recipe provider because it seamlessly combines technology, content and user convenience.

With more than 1,700 recipes at launch and thousands more added later, it offers a vast, diverse library tailored to different tastes, dietary needs and occasions.

Its intuitive search and filtering tools allow users to find recipes based on ingredients, time, or skill level, making cooking more accessible.

What truly differentiates it is its integration with the Tasty One Top, a Bluetooth-enabled appliance that syncs with recipes to automate temperature and timing.

This removes guesswork and ensures consistent results, even for beginners.

Step-by-step video instructions further simplify the process, while features like ingredient shopping integration streamline meal planning.

By blending smart hardware, interactive media and practical tools, Tasty transforms cooking into a guided, efficient and enjoyable experience for modern users.
